Akwa Ibomites dare Governor Udom
As angry Nigerian youths intensify their search for the location of COVID-19 warehouses across the country, Akwa Ibomites have urged Governor Udom Emmanuel to, as a matter of urgency, commence the distribution of the state palliatives to the poor or risk being taken away by force.
Nigerian youths, who are unhappy with the way different state governments allegedly hoarded palliatives which were meant to cushion the effect of the COVID-19 pandemic, have invaded warehouses and looted items stored therein in different states following the fallout of the EndSARS protest.
The most recent of the warehouses invasion is in Abuja where the warehouse in Gwagwalada was invaded in the early hours of Monday.
The irate youths had earlier raided warehouses in Cross River, Osun, Ekiti, Lagos, Kwara among other states. It was reported also that the Governor of Taraba State has also distributed the palliative amidst the nationwide crisis.
Recall that the EndSARS protest in Uyo had witnessed wanton destruction of both public and private properties as hoodlums infiltrated the protesters and wreaked havoc in the state capital.
Akwa Ibomites have taken to the social media to request from their governor to immediately commence the distribution of the palliatives before hoodlums invade and cart away the items meant for them.
Posting on his Timeline, a public commentator and co-publisher of the Global Concord Newspapers, Mr Solomon Johnny, said if by Tuesday, 27th October, 2020 the governor does not distribute the palliatives donated by CACOVID team, he shall publish the locations of the warehouses in the state for Akwa Ibomites to loot.
“Dear Akwa Ibom State Government, if by the end of tomorrow, the palliatives donated by CACovid team is not distributed, I shall publish the location sent to me by informed Government sources and I’m sure, hungry Akwa Ibomites shall mob the warehouse and feed.”
